K44.0 Diaphragmatic hernia with obstruction, without gangrene
Billable ICD-10-CM code, FY2026. Acts as a Complication or Comorbidity (CC) as a secondary diagnosis.
Applicable to
- Diaphragmatic hernia causing obstruction
- Incarcerated diaphragmatic hernia
- Irreducible diaphragmatic hernia
- Strangulated diaphragmatic hernia
Applies from K44 Diaphragmatic hernia
Includes
- hiatus hernia (esophageal) (sliding)
- paraesophageal hernia
Excludes1 (never code together)
- congenital diaphragmatic hernia (Q79.0)
- congenital hiatus hernia (Q40.1)
